<p>PROBLEM TO BE SOLVED: To provide a driving device of a coriolis flowmeter that decreases the cost for manufacturing a magnet unit and efficiently vibrates a pair of flow tubes.SOLUTION: A driving device of a coriolis flowmeter includes a magnet 20, a magnet unit 3, and a coil unit 4. The magnet unit 3 includes: a holding metal fitting 31 mounted with the magnet 20; and a base metal fitting 32 that is mounted with the holding metal fitting 31 and is fixed to a facing surface of one of a pair of flow tubes 12. When the holding metal fitting 31 is mounted on the base metal fitting 32, the magnet unit 3 covers the outer periphery of the magnet 20. The coil unit 4 includes an electromagnetic coil unit 41 having an electromagnetic coil 413, and a coil attachment part 42 fixed to a facing surface of the other of the pair of flow tubes 12.</p> |
